PostPosted: Tue Apr 24, 2007 13:33    Post subject: Reply with quote

Milners
www.milneroffroad.com

Trooper/Bighorn same vehicle in essence (The bighorn was the name for the non UK version and had a different trim level and a few things)

The monty was based on the UK spec trooper of the same age (I believe)

Front Fogs are most probably best looking at the well known internet auction site or do a search on Isuzu Trooper on google and see what you get
